Description

  • The Coordinator for ministry is a leader that ensures the growth of the small groups by developing, planning and implementing activities and strategies that enhance growth in the small groups.
  • Also responsible for providing adequate support and guidance to the various ministry teams that make up the small groups and report to the Campus Pastor.

Job Duties

  • Work with Ministry head to ensure increase in number of workers, in the number of small groups and in small groups attendance
  • Examine changes in attendance patterns for members and reach out to them in an effort to reconnect them to the life of the church
  • Team with the pastors, council, and other staff to guide, direct, and manage the ministries of the church, as appropriate to each ministry.
  • Serve as a regular member of the Ministries Committee.
  • Coordinate planning and execution of new leader orientation for ministry volunteers.
  • Collaborate with other coordinator to ensure all ministries, volunteers, and participants are compliant with policies and are regularly trained on best practices.
  • Attend and participate in staff meetings, providing resources and connections to support effective, coordinated ministry.
  • Using database resources and knowledge of congregational interests, promote volunteer engagement with ministry programs.
  • Work with staff, pastors, ministry leaders, and Ministry Committee to provide timely and accurate communication with the congregation and community regarding ministry opportunities.
  • In collaboration with Ministries Committee, ensure that all ministries have adequate leadership, and be present during ministries programs or event
  • Coordinate training for ministry leaders, staff, and volunteers on issues such as effective discipline, coordinated communication, cultural competency, and church policies etc.
  • Maintain a centralized record of church ministries and activities, connecting congregational and community gifts, interests, and needs with available resources and areas of service.
  • Perform other duties assigned.
